Experts demand reforms for Internet finance companies

By Jiang Xueqing (chinadaily.com.cn) Updated: 2015-12-24 14:10

Professionals of inclusive finance urged small Internet finance companies to focus on designing products that meet the demands of a segmented client group.

On Tuesday, founder and president of haodai.com Li Mingshun said, "We are calling for market segmentation of the financial sector so that small online financial companies have no need to build a huge sales network. Instead, some other companies will provide them with capital, risk management services and marketing services. Otherwise, the costs of innovation will be too high for small online financial companies."

Li told a forum held by msxf.com that Internet-based financial service providers should be committed to making innovative, individualized products targeting different segments of clients, such as loans designed for chain restaurants or for training agencies to provide vocational training for college graduates.

Liu Zhijun, chief data officer of msxf.com, said risk control, product quality and user experience are three key elements affecting the development of consumer finance companies, which specialize in providing loans directly to consumers who are unable to secure bank loans.

"A number of factors, including the efficiency of approval for loan applications, the interest rates of financial products, and the level of disclosure of personal information, will have an impact on a client’s decision. It is important for the companies specialized in this field to make product and risk control strategies based on knowing their clients," Liu said.

Zhang Zhengping, professor of the school of economics at Beijing Technology and Business University, advised Chinese companies to develop inclusive finance with a sustainable business model, on the basis of fully understanding refined demands of target clients.

"It means a number of increasingly diversified financial institutions will make innovations by using information technologies, thus providing more diversified financial services to those whose financial demands were not satisfied by commercial banks in the past," Zhang said.
